Washington, Jan. 18.
The Secretary of State, Mr John Foster Dulles, said today that the Hammarskjold mission to Peking could only be considered successful when the American airmen imprisoned in China have been returned to the United States.

Dublin, Jan. 18.
The counsel for the Irish Government sug- gested here today that the Dutch KLM airliner disaster at Shannon Airport last September might have been due to the Captain relaxing after an un- nerving take-off.
